【问题标题】:I want to send Image to database using ajax or any other method我想使用 ajax 或任何其他方法将图像发送到数据库
【发布时间】:2018-06-09 14:11:09
【问题描述】:

我想使用 ajax 或任何其他方法将图像发送到数据库。以下是我使用的 img 标签,这是我使用的表单,我使用 ajax 请求发送表单数据如何使用 ajax 请求将 img 发送到 Spring Boot 后端。

ajax 请求(不包括图片)

函数保存() {

    if ((($("#lbl_firstname").html()) === " ") && (($("#lbl_lastname").html()) === " ") &&
        (($("#lbl_username").html()) === " ") && (($("#lbl_password").html()) === " ") &&
        (($("#lbl_retype_password").html()) === " ") && (($("#lbl_birthDate").html()) === " ") &&
        (($("#lbl_email_address").html()) === " ") && (($("#lbl_phone_number").html()) === " ")) {


        var postObj = {};
        postObj['username'] = $('#username').val();
        postObj['password'] = $('#password').val();
        postObj['email_address'] = $('#email_address').val();
        postObj['first_name'] = $('#firstname').val();
        postObj['last_name'] = $('#lastname').val();
        postObj['dob'] = $('#birthDate').val();
        postObj['phone_number'] = $('#phone_number').val();
        postObj['gender'] = $('#gender').val();

        $.ajax({
            url: 'http://localhost:8080/project_name/save/login_user',
            data: postObj,
            dataType: 'json',
            type: 'POST',
            success: function(data) {



            }
        });

【问题讨论】:

标签: javascript jquery html ajax spring-mvc


【解决方案1】:

请尝试 ajax 表单提交

$("#form_id").on('submit', (function(e) {
    e.preventDefault();
 $.ajax({
        url: "URL",
        type: "POST",
        data: new FormData(this),
        contentType: false,
        cache: false,
        processData: false,
        success: function(data) {
}
 })
}));

【讨论】:

    猜你喜欢
    相关资源
    最近更新 更多
    热门标签